Zeta potential is a fundamental concept in colloidal science that plays a crucial role in the human body, particularly in relation to blood and cellular function. It refers to the electrical potential difference between the bulk of a conducting liquid and the stationary layer of fluid attached to a dispersed particle. In the context of human physiology, zeta potential is closely linked to the structure and behavior of water in the body, especially the formation of liquid crystalline water or structured water. This structured water forms a layer around cells, proteins, and other biological components, influencing their interactions and functions.
